Dental Snore Appliance recommended by the U.S. Army compared to CPAP

|

The U.S. Army Researchers discovered that a higher percentage of patients using a dental appliance ( adjustable oral appliance) have a reduction in their AHI score (below five apneic events per hour in their study). This report was in the Journal CHEST, titled “Efficacy of an Adjustable Oral Appliance and CPAP for the Treatment of Obstructive Sleep Apnea Syndrome”.

Remember!!! 50% of patients that have purchased a CPAP device do not use the device because of the discomfort. CPAP is the device that is used for severe cases. For less severe cases, a patient has more options.
